Course Aims | ||||||||
This course introduces students to major theoretical and policy perspectives on development and social change. It brings students’ attention to the cross-disciplinary approach in studying the complex social processes of development across different Asian countries. Students will deepen their understanding of development issues through writing short commentaries and making innovative critiques on development policies. | ||||||||
